Laura Mercier Tinted Moisturizer SPF 20 - Illuminating  in Bare Radiance ($48)

I'm only in my early 20's so I have no need for heavy foundation (yet). Sheer coverage and evening out my skin tone is all I really need. I use this tinted moisturizer every morning. I love how this Illuminating line doesn't make my skin shiny (like so many other Illuminating tinted moisturizers do), but the very very *slight* amount of shimmer just makes it look radiant and healthy. I also love how it's light and satiny in texture instead of getting greasy after a day's wear.

Origins GinZing Eye Cream ($35)
I use two different eye creams, one in the evenings right before I go to bed and then this one, which I use in the mornings and also anytime before putting on my makeup or when I need a bit of brightening up.

It's good for longterm repair, sweetheart, but the shiny and luminescent color also acts as an instant short term brightener, so it's almost like a part of my makeup regimen.

Laura Mercier Invisible Loose Setting Powder ($35)

I consider this powder to be such a heaven-scent product -- I love the way it looks on my skin. My natural skin color is what's shown because the powder truly is invisible. All it does is give my skin a flawless appearance and set my makeup to last all day long.

Revlon Grow Luscious Mascara by Fabulash ($8)
I've tried many mascaras in my life but this reliable drugstore mascara is the one I keep on coming back to. It gives my more modest eye lashes a fluttery yet natural look -- for once I have naturally long, fully, and fluttery lashes!

Benefit's Benetint in "Rose" ($29)
 This is a fabulous product for my preferred "no makeup" makeup look. It's a lipstain that looks naturally flushed and rosy on lips and stays on through eating, drinking, and kisses.

You can apply it to both your cheeks and your lips. I personally don't use it on my cheeks because with my skin-tone, it would look too harsh (plus, it dries up fast so you need very fast hands to blend it in before it dries up in a way that looks unnatural). There's a lighter version called Posietint which is an adorable light pink color, which is good for girls with more fair skin or lighter lips. My lips are naturally more rosy so this one is the right color for me.

It can be a bit drying so I recommend putting lip balm over it.
